📌 Visa Overview

Citizens of Slovakia applying for a J1 Exchange Visitor Visa must expect to participate in a program that promotes cultural exchange and learning, such as internship, traineeship, or academic studies, for a specific period of time. Citizens of Slovakia who are granted a J1 Exchange Visitor Visa are required to return to their home country for at least two years after completing their program, unless they obtain a waiver of the two-year foreign residence requirement.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ions

What documents does a citizen of Slovakia need for a US J1 exchange visitor visa?

Citizens of Slovakia applying for a US J1 exchange visitor visa are required to submit several documents, including a valid passport with at least 6 months validity beyond their intended stay, a completed DS-160 Online Nonimmigrant Visa Application, and a Form DS-2019, also known as the Certificate of Eligibility, issued by a designated sponsor. Additionally, they must provide proof of financial support for the exchange program, a sponsor program letter, and details about the program. These documents, along with others such as the MRV visa application fee payment receipt and a recent passport-style photograph, are necessary for a successful application.

How long is a J1 visa valid for citizens of Slovakia?

The validity period of a J1 visa for citizens of Slovakia varies, and it is essential for applicants to check the US Embassy website for the most accurate and up-to-date information regarding the visa validity period. The duration of the visa is determined based on the specific exchange program and the applicant's qualifications. It is crucial to understand that the visa validity period does not necessarily determine the length of stay in the United States, as that is typically indicated on the Form DS-2019.

What is the application fee for a J1 visa for citizens of Slovakia?

The official visa application fee for a J1 visa for citizens of Slovakia is $185 USD, which is a mandatory payment for the processing of the visa application. This fee, also known as the MRV visa application fee, is a non-refundable payment that must be made prior to the visa interview. The payment receipt for this fee is one of the required documents that must be submitted as part of the J1 visa application.

How long does J1 visa processing take for applicants from Slovakia?

The typical processing time for a J1 visa for applicants from Slovakia is 3-5 business days after the interview at the US Embassy or Consulate. This timeframe may vary depending on several factors, including the workload of the embassy and the completeness of the application. It is essential for applicants to plan ahead and apply for the visa well in advance of their intended travel date to ensure that the visa is processed in a timely manner.
